Aizkorri (País Vasco, Spain) is a mystic and powerful North Atlantic surf spot on the Basque coast, known for its rugged scenery, cold water, and heavy waves when the conditions line up.

Spot character

  • Type: exposed beach/reef-style Basque coast surf
  • Wave quality: can produce strong, hollow, fast waves
  • Consistency: best with a proper Atlantic swell; not a mellow everyday wave
  • Crowd: often local and experienced, especially when it gets good

Conditions

  • Best swell: NW to W-NW Atlantic swell
  • Best wind: usually offshore easterly / southeast winds
  • Tide: often mids to lower tides work best, but this depends on the exact break
  • Wave size: from fun mid-size surf to serious heavy conditions on larger swells

What to expect

  • Cold water and often wet, changeable weather
  • Powerful currents and shifting sand/reef interaction
  • A spot that can be excellent but unforgiving
  • Strong Basque surf culture nearby, with plenty of good food and scenery around the coast

Good for

  • Intermediate to advanced surfers
  • Surfers comfortable with punchy, powerful waves
  • People looking for a more raw Atlantic surf experience

Less ideal for

  • Beginners
  • Longboard-only sessions
  • Surfers wanting an easy, forgiving beach break
